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Parma to San Siro is to bus and train which costs €19 - €27 and takes 5h 57m.
The fastest way to get from Parma to San Siro is to drive which takes 2h 40m and costs €30 - €50.
No, there is no direct bus from Parma to San Siro. However, there are services departing from Parma and arriving at San Siro Rezzonico via Cassarate, Monte Brè and Dongo Monumento Piazza Paracchini.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 43m.
The distance between Parma and San Siro is 240 km. The road distance is 213.4 km.
The best way to get from Parma to San Siro without a car is to train and taxi which takes 3h 33m and costs €75 - €120.
It takes approximately 3h 33m to get from Parma to San Siro, including transfers.
